如何在c#中调用exe作为参数传递xml文件

时间:2013-10-10 06:55:10

标签: c# xml exe

我正在开发c#应用程序,它将调用saxonb9-1-0-8n的exe文件并将xml文件作为参数以生成xslt文件。任何人都知道如何实现它或任何人实现了这个?/ < / p>

2 个答案:

答案 0 :(得分:2)

试一试:

Process.Start("saxonb9-1-0-8n", "xmlFileName");

答案 1 :(得分:0)

你应该看一下过程&amp; ProcessStartInfo类

http://msdn.microsoft.com/en-us/library/system.diagnostics.process.aspx

http://msdn.microsoft.com/en-us/library/system.diagnostics.processstartinfo.aspx

string MyFileName = "saxonb9-1-0-8n.exe";
ProcessStartInfo proc = new ProcessStartInfo(MyFileName);
proc.Arguments = "xmlFileName";
Process.Start(proc);

祝你好运